{"id":72231,"date":"2026-06-03T01:54:04","date_gmt":"2026-06-03T01:54:04","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/canada\/72231\/"},"modified":"2026-06-03T01:54:04","modified_gmt":"2026-06-03T01:54:04","slug":"toddler-dies-after-bouncy-castle-carried-away-by-wind-in-montreal","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/canada\/72231\/","title":{"rendered":"Toddler dies after bouncy castle carried away by wind in Montreal"},"content":{"rendered":"<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">A three-year-old girl has died of her injuries after she was blown away in a bouncy castle in Montreal&#8217;s LaSalle borough on Sunday afternoon, when the winds were high.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">A spokesperson for Quebec&#8217;s coroner&#8217;s office confirmed the child had died in a statement Tuesday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">&#8220;We would like to extend our deepest condolences to the family and all those affected,&#8221; wrote spokesperson Jake Lamotta Granato.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">In total, 11 people \u2014 seven adults and four children \u2014 were injured during the incident, according to an Urgences-sant\u00e9 spokesperson. Of those, six were transported to hospital Sunday.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">The incident happened around 4:30 p.m. in Ouellette Park, where the Madre Dei Cristiani Church was holding a community party.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Gusts of wind of 50 km\/h were reported around that time by Environment Canada.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">The bouncy castle was reportedly picked up and thrown several metres away by the wind.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Condolences, police investigation<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">In a statement sent out Monday morning, the borough mayor of LaSalle, Nancy Blanchet, said she is looking into the incident and extended support to the affected families.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">&#8220;Our entire community is deeply shaken by this serious accident,&#8221; she wrote.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">On Tuesday, both the mayor of Montreal and Quebec Premier Christine Fr\u00e9chette extended their condolences to the toddler&#8217;s family and loved ones.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">&#8220;No parent should ever have to endure the loss of a child,&#8221; Fr\u00e9chette wrote in a social media post, expressing her profound sadness.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">&#8220;My thoughts also go out to the LaSalle community, Mayor Nancy Blanchet, the first responders, as well as the entire medical staff who were called upon to intervene.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Coroner Martine Lachance has been appointed to investigate the causes and circumstances surrounding the child&#8217;s death.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Following the investigation, the coroner may issue recommendations aimed at preventing future deaths in similar conditions.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Montreal police confirmed on Tuesday they have also launched their own investigation and will review if safety measures were properly followed.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Injuries linked to inflatable structures<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Health Canada advises operators of inflatable structures to securely anchor them to the ground to prevent them from moving, tipping over or lifting into the air.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">A 2013 study published by the <a data-ylk=\"slk:Public Health Agency of Canada;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as;\" data-yga=\"{&quot;yLinkElement&quot;:&quot;link&quot;,&quot;yLinkElementType&quot;:&quot;article_link&quot;}\" href=\"https:\/\/www.canada.ca\/en\/public-health\/services\/reports-publications\/health-promotion-chronic-disease-prevention-canada-research-policy-practice\/vol-33-no-3-2013\/emergency-department-presentations-injuries-associated-with-inflatable-amusement-structures-canada-1990-2009.html\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\" target=\"_blank\">Public Health Agency of Canada<\/a> identified 674 injuries associated with inflatable attractions reported through the Canadian Hospitals Injury Reporting and Prevention Program between 1990 and 2009.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Children between the ages of two and nine accounted for the largest share of injuries, while fractures represented more than one-third of reported cases.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">Another study by researchers at Toronto Metropolitan University found inflatable structures were responsible for 42 per cent of amusement-ride injuries recorded in a U.S. injury surveillance database in 2010 \u2014 a higher proportion than any category of mechanical ride.<\/p>\n<p class=\"mb-4 text-lg md:leading-8 break-words\">The study&#8217;s lead author, Kathryn Woodcock, echoed Health Canada&#8217;s recommendations for operators, adding that inflatable structures should not be used when weather conditions, including high winds, exceed manufacturers&#8217;
